区块链技术在近年来的迅速发展,使得越来越多的企业关注到这一领域的潜力。作为一种分布式账本技术,区块链不仅能够提高数据安全性、透明性和可追溯性,还能为企业提供新的商业模式和运营效率。这篇文章将详细探讨如何将区块链平台接入公司,介绍相关步骤、考虑因素及最佳实践,帮助企业顺利实现数字化转型。 ### 一、了解区块链技术 在开始接入区块链平台之前,企业首先需要对区块链技术有一个清晰的理解。区块链是一种去中心化的数据库技术,它通过加密验证和分布式存储等方式,确保数据的安全性和不可篡改性。通过区块链,每一个参与者都可以访问同一个数据库,实时查看信息,避免了单点故障的问题,同时提升了系统的抗攻击能力。 在具体应用中,区块链能够应用在金融服务、供应链管理、智能合约、身份验证等多个领域。在决定接入区块链平台之前,公司需要确定自身需求,分析区块链是否能够为其业务增值。 ### 二、明确接入目标 在接入区块链之前,公司必须明确为何要采用这项技术。常见的接入目标包括但不限于: 1. **提高数据安全性**:通过去中心化存储,降低数据泄露及篡改的风险。 2. **实现透明度**:提供公开透明的信息,增强客户和合作伙伴的信任感。 3. **流程**:通过智能合约等技术,简化和自动化业务流程,提高效率。 4. **降低成本**:减少中间环节,降低交易成本。 明确目标后,企业可以根据这些目标筛选合适的区块链平台并制定实施计划。 ### 三、选择合适的区块链平台 市场上有许多区块链平台提供不同的服务,每种平台都有其独特的功能和适用场景。常见的区块链平台包括: 1. **以太坊**:一个开放的区块链平台,支持智能合约,适合构建去中心化应用(DApp)。 2. **Hyperledger Fabric**:一个专为企业设计的开源区块链框架,提供灵活的解决方案,适合于企业级应用。 3. **Corda**:专注于金融行业的区块链平台,提供对交易隐私的良好支持。 4. **EOS**:以高性能和低交易成本著称,适合需要高频交易的应用场景。 在选择平台时,企业需要根据自身的技术能力、业务需求、预算及未来规划等多方面因素进行综合评估。 ### 四、技术架构设计 接入区块链后,企业需要重新设计技术架构。区块链并不是简单地集成到现有的系统中,而是需要对相关流程进行全面的梳理和。例如: 1. **数据结构设计**:明确哪些数据需要存储在区块链上,哪些数据仍然可以保留在传统数据库中。 2. **用户身份管理**:区块链采用去中心化身份管理,用于确保每个参与者的身份验证。 3. **智能合约**:设计用于自动化执行合约的逻辑,确保其正确性和安全性。 建议与专业的区块链开发团队合作,确保技术架构的合理性和可扩展性。 ### 五、实施阶段 实施阶段是接入区块链的关键步骤。在这一阶段,企业可以参考以下流程: 1. **原型开发**:根据业务需求,快速开发一个针对特定功能的原型,以便进行测试和验证。 2. **系统集成**:将原有业务系统与区块链平台进行集成,确保数据流动的顺畅。 3. **测试与调整**:对区块链系统进行全面的测试,确保其性能、安全性和可用性。 4. **部署与上线**:在确认系统稳定后,进行正式部署,并制定业务上线计划。 ### 六、教育与培训 区块链是相对新兴的技术,企业的员工可能对其缺乏足够的了解。为了确保接入成功,企业有必要对员工进行相应的教育和培训,包括: 1. **区块链基础知识**:让员工了解区块链的基本概念及其在企业中的应用。 2. **技术操作培训**:针对参与区块链系统使用的员工,提供专业的操作培训。 3. **数据安全培训**:提升员工对数据处理及安全问题的觉悟。 通过教育与培训,可以增强员工对区块链的认知,确保系统的有效运行。 ### 七、维护与 完成区块链的接入并不意味着终点,而是一个新的起点。企业需要在后续运营中不断进行维护与: 1. **性能监控**:实时监控区块链网络的性能,及时发现并处理潜在问题。 2. **数据安全审计**:定期进行数据安全审计,确保区块链数据的完整性与安全性。 3. **系统升级**:随着区块链技术的不断发展,及时进行系统的升级与,保证企业的竞争力。 ### 相关问题 #### 区块链技术如何保障数据的安全性? 区块链技术天然具有保障数据安全的特性,这主要体现在以下几个方面: 1. **去中心化**:传统的数据库通常依赖于中心化的服务器,若服务器受到攻击或发生故障,可能导致数据丢失或泄露。而区块链通过分布式存储的方式,将数据分布在网络中的多个节点上,极大降低了单点故障的风险。 2. **加密算法**:区块链中的数据格局通常通过加密算法处理,使得只有拥有相应密钥的用户才能解读数据。这种加密确保了数据在传输与存储过程中的安全性,防止未经授权的访问和篡改。 3. **数据不可篡改性**:每个区块都包含前一个区块的哈希值,形成一个链条。若有人试图修改任何区块的数据,由于其哈希值会发生变化,后续所有区块的哈希都会失效,从而无法简单地篡改历史记录。这一点极大地增强了数据的可信性。 4. **共识机制**:区块链网络中的节点需通过共识机制达成一致,确认新增数据的有效性。这一过程通常要求参与者进行复杂的计算,从而降低了恶意篡改的机会。 通过以上方式,区块链合理保障了数据的安全性,但企业在使用时仍需做好相应的风险管理,避免因技术不足导致的数据安全隐患。 #### 企业应该如何评估区块链项目的可行性? 在决定接入区块链技术之前,企业必须进行全面的可行性评估,主要可以从以下几个方面进行考量: 1. **业务需求分析**:企业首要任务是明确自己的业务需求,区块链技术是否适合解决当前面临的问题。例如,对于需要提高透明度或追踪数据来源的业务,区块链无疑是一种理想的解决方案。 2. **技术能力评估**:企业需对自身现有的技术能力进行评估,判断是否能够承接区块链技术带来的变革。这包括现有IT团队的技术储备、新技术学习能力以及与第三方区块链服务商的合作能力等。 3. **投资成本**:接入区块链技术需要一定的前期投资,包括软件开发、员工培训、硬件配置等。企业应该对这些成本进行全面的预算与评估,确保期望的回报能够覆盖这些成本。 4. **潜在风险**:区块链技术虽然具有很高的安全性,但仍存在一些潜在风险,如技术不成熟、标准不统一、法律法规障碍等。企业在实施前需全面研究这些风险,并制定应对策略。 5. **市场应用现状**:了解同行业其他企业在区块链领域的应用情况,不仅有助于借鉴经验,也能帮助企业更好地定位自身在市场中的优势与挑战。 通过以上评估,企业可以更加科学地判断区块链项目的可行性,从而决定是否推进接入计划。 #### 企业在接入区块链过程中常见的挑战有哪些? 在将区块链技术接入实际业务流程中,企业往往需要面对以下几大挑战: 1. **技术复杂性**:区块链作为一项新技术,其架构和操作流程可能与传统系统有较大差异,这使得企业在技术迁移过程中面临较大挑战。尤其是内部人员对区块链技术的理解不足,可能会导致项目失败。 2. **数据隐私问题**:尽管区块链能够提供很高的数据安全性,但在某些情况下,企业数据的透明性可能与隐私保护产生矛盾。企业需平衡数据透明度与保密性的需求,以避免客户信任度下降。 3. **跨部门协调**:接入区块链技术需要多个部门共同参与,但各部门之间往往存在利益差异。这需要企业在内部协调的同时,设法营造一个对区块链的共同理解和接受的氛围。 4. **监管与合规性**:区块链的法律框架及监管政策尚未完全明确,导致企业在技术实施过程中可能面临合规难题。这就需要企业具备紧跟政策动态的能力,并做好相应的法律合规准备。 5. **缺乏标准化**:当前区块链技术还在不断发展中,尚缺乏统一的行业标准。这种不确定性使得企业在选择区块链平台、制定实施策略时存在一定风险。 面对这些挑战,企业可以通过借助咨询公司或专业区块链技术团队来减少风险,确保项目顺利进行。 #### 区块链如何改变传统行业的商业模式? 区块链技术的普及不仅仅是技术的进步,更是商业模式的显著变革。其对于传统行业的影响主要表现在以下几个方面: 1. **消除中介**:在许多传统行业,如金融、物流等,通常伴随大量中介参与,例如银行和清算机构。而区块链让交易方能够直接互相交互,借助智能合约自动化执行合约条款,从而消除不必要的中介,减少交易成本的同时提升效率。 2. **提升透明度**:通过区块链的透明性,参与者可以实时查看交易记录与业务流程,促进了业务的透明化与信息共享。这种透明度不仅能够改善企业内部流程,也提升了客户对企业的信任感。 3. **新商业模式的产生**:区块链促使企业思考新的商业模式。例如,内容创作领域的艺术品和数字版权可通过区块链进行交易,艺术家可以直接与消费者进行交易,从而减少传统销售渠道的利润侵占。 4. **增强客户参与感**:区块链使得消费者能够参与到产品生产的各个环节,增强其参与感与归属感。例如,在供应链管理上,消费者能够实时追踪商品的来源与进程,从而提升其对品牌的忠诚度。 5. **去中心化市场**:区块链的去中心化特性促使构建去中心化的商业平台,允许消费者直接与商品提供者交互,打破了传统商业模式中的垄断局面。这种变化将使得市场竞争变得更为激烈,同时也为用户提供更多选择。 总结来说,区块链技术的接入对企业而言,既是挑战也是机遇。在对该技术有了全面了解和评估后,企业应采取科学的实施步骤,充分挖掘区块链所带来的潜在价值。随着数字化转型的深入,区块链将在未来继续发挥其独特的作用,为各行业带来更大的变革。